
Ivanti, the supplier of the Ivanti Neurons automation platform that discovers, manages, secures, and companies IT property from cloud to edge, has revealed the outcomes of its 2023 Report: Elevating the Future of Everywhere Work.
Ivanti collaborated with ‘Way forward for Work’ consultants and surveyed 8,400 workplace staff, IT professionals and C-level executives throughout the globe to know attitudes, expectations and challenges dealing with future-looking organizations and their staff. The aim: to discover what occurs when staff need to work anytime, anyplace…however their firm isn’t outfitted to ship it.
The variety of staff wanting management over the place they work has remained constant since Ivanti’s 2022 Everywhere Workplace Report – 71%, however the analysis finds that employers and staff stay locked in a battle about who will get to outline the time, location and method of labor.
- 71% of staff need to work a hybrid or distant schedule of their alternative
- Solely 43% of staff can work within the location of their alternative
- The distinction between the 2 numbers above creates a 28-point ‘desire hole’
Moreover, the report finds that the advantages and adaptability of In every single place Work has not but been totally democratized – when surveying executives and IT professionals the ‘desire hole’ shrinks to 12 factors and 13 factors respectively.

Workers are clamoring for brand spanking new methods of working. They need to safeguard private time and reduce essentially the most burdensome elements of labor life: lengthy commutes, time away from household and the detrimental impacts on well being and well-being. However thus far employers are slowly feeling their method ahead, nonetheless treating digital working as an experiment that will but be reversed. In truth, the analysis finds rampant burnout and disengagement amongst information staff – significantly youthful staff:
- One in three workplace staff beneath 40 admits to “quiet quitting”
- Multiple in 4 workplace staff beneath 40 are contemplating leaving their jobs within the subsequent six months
- The highest causes for the ready-to-walk mindset are burnout because of workload (35%) and psychological well being struggling (35%), higher pay ranks third at 33%
There’s rising acceptance that hybrid and distant work choices enhance worker satisfaction and make work-life stability extra achievable. Absolutely 71% of organizational leaders surveyed by Ivanti say distant work has a constructive impression on worker morale. Moreover:
- 66% of workplace staff say they haven’t skilled any detrimental unwanted effects from hybrid/digital work – a 15-point improve from the 2022 survey.
- Solely 2% of workplace staff imagine they’ve been handed over for a promotion because of hybrid working, a big lower from 9% within the 2022 survey.
- Workplace staff can be keen to take an 8.9% pay lower to have the ability to work remotely, a rise from 5% in 2022.
